Witnesses are often interviewed at the police station to provide a controlled environment for accurate and focused statements. This helps eliminate distractions present at the crime scene that could affect the quality or consistency of the information provided. Additionally, witnesses may feel more comfortable and secure discussing sensitive details at the station rather than at the scene of the crime.
